Partner Data VIES Populator

Beta License: AGPL-3 OCA/partner-contact Translate me on Weblate Try me on Runboat

This module allows you to create the partners (companies) based on their VAT number. Name and address of the partner will automatically be completed via VIES Webservice.

VIES Service (based on stdnum python) http://ec.europa.eu/taxation_customs/vies/vieshome.do

Unfortunately, VIES doesn’t return a structured address but just a one-line address that aggregate street, zip and city. So, when you use this module to create a partner, the City and Zip fields will be left empty ; the Street field will contain the one-line address.

Installation

This module require the python-stdnum librairy. As Odoo itself depend on this librairy, it should already be installed on your system.

Usage

When changing a company partner VAT number, this module will try to fetch the partner data from VIES webservice, if available on VIES will update the name, address and country.
